Clone delivered a flawless performance across all three rounds, showcasing sharp bars and consistent delivery. B Magic, unfortunately, suffered from severe chokes throughout the entire battle, failing to complete a clean round and ultimately bodying himself.

Round-by-Round
Rd 1CloneClone came out firing with strong punchlines and aggression. B Magic started with some fire but quickly stumbled and choked, never recovering.
Rd 2CloneClone maintained his momentum, delivering impactful lines like the 'Fox choked your ass out' scheme. B Magic continued to struggle with memory, leading to extended chokes and audible disappointment from the crowd.
Rd 3CloneClone sealed the deal with another solid round, proving his consistency. B Magic's performance remained compromised by chokes, making it impossible to contend.
Analysis

The streets were buzzin', anticipating a classic showdown when B Magic, a lyrical luminary, stepped into The Bullpen against the ascending talent, Clone. Hopes were high for Magic to reclaim his top-tier form, a presence that once dominated the culture with intricate schemes and heavy-hitting punches. But what unfolded was a stark reminder of battle rap's unforgiving nature.

From the jump, Magic, once a cornerstone of lyrical wizardry, struggled to find his rhythm, his rounds plagued by stumbles and forgotten lines. Fans who'd ridden with him for years watched in disheartened silence as he fumbled through material, a shadow of the MC they knew. The energy shifted from anticipation to palpable disappointment, a narrative playing out in real-time.

Meanwhile, Clone, with an undeniable hunger, stepped into the spotlight and delivered a clinical performance that capitalized on every opportunity. His potent punchlines, seamless delivery, and unflinching confidence left no doubt, effectively bodying a legend who was, in essence, battling his own demons on stage. Lines like the 'Fox choked your ass out, it had a lasting impression' became instant fan favorites, resonating deeply with the crowd's observations.

The outcome was a clean sweep, a clear 3-0 for Clone, marking a new chapter for his career and a sobering moment for fans of the 'Magic School Bus' era. This battle serves as a testament to Clone's readiness for the big stage, even as it adds another challenging chapter to B Magic's storied, yet currently turbulent, legacy.
